My Animal Adaptation Model - Bengal Tigers Claw
We've been leaning about animal adaptations and how does they help them to survive. I chose the Bengal Tiger Claw for my adaptation. I have made a model about my adaptation. I hope you will learn something in it. Enjoy!


- Bengal Tigers have large paws and sharp, retractable claws (they can hide their claws).
- They use them for killing of the prey and for fight with other tigers. The claws of a tiger are extremely sharp.
- They have five claws on each foot and the first one never touches the ground.
- They can often be seen in the wild scratching their claws against trees.
- They have a sheath that covers their claws so that they don’t get exposed and worn out when they don’t need to use them.
